The HASC (Hebrew Academy For Special Children) Programs were established in 1963 by Rabbi Max and Blanche Kahn [1] to provide educational and clinical services to individuals from infancy through adulthood who exhibit developmental delays. [2] HASC is currently directed by Samuel Kahn.
